    Abstract:

    The calculation methods of overall stability for HM and HW-shaped steel beams under uniform load on the upper flange and concentrated load on the lower flange are not included in current steel structure code. According to the results obtained with energy theory, with the impact of deformation before buckling on flexural-torsional buckling considered, the critical moment formula of biax-symmetrical HM and HW-beams was derived under the load mentioned above, and the effects of the load scale factor on critical moment were also summarized in this paper. The finite element method was used to verify the moment formula. When the load scale factor was less than 3,the result difference between the finite element method and the theoretical method was within 5%. In addition, the coefficient formula of equivalent critical bending moment for the steel beams under the same loading was put forward. The maximum error of this coefficient formula was less than 8% and the average error was about 3%.
